THE DREAM STILL LIVES ON

Read Various

When God created (Genesis 1:1-31), the whole scheme was for good between God and us; between all humans; and between us and the created order The design was intended to bring blessing to all dimensions of the intricate connections between each part:

  1. God desired to bless us (Genesis 1:26-31)
  2. We were to receive, develop and enjoy the resources inherent in the created order— "I have given it to you" (Genesis 1:29)
  3. The earth's resources were to grow (Genesis 1:28)

Throughout Scripture, this "dream" or plan is revisited. God has not forsaken it, even though we have. Various writers beckon us to recover it and work toward it again.

Moses (Genesis 1:26-31)

  • Our identity will be in God (v. 26)
  • We will manage creation's vast resources with authority given by God (v.26)
  • We will enhance the resources of creation (v. 28)
  • We shall possess these resources as given to us by God (v. 29)
  • We shall eat freely of them (v. 29)
  • We shall be recipients of the gift of life (v. 30)
  • All of this arrangement is good according to God’s criteria (v. 31)
Moses (Leviticus 26: 1-13)

“Then I will give you rain in its season, the land shall yield its produce and the trees shall yield their fruit… You shall eat your bread to the full… I will give you peace in the land… And none shall make you afraid… For I will look on you favorably and make you fruitful… [And] you shall not be their slaves.”


 The Psalmist (Psalm 104:24-31)

“The earth is full of your possessions… These all wait for you, that you may give them their food in due season… You open your hand; they are filled with good… You send forth your Spirit, they are created… And you renew the face of the earth… May the Lord rejoice in His works.”


 Solomon (Ecclesiastes 12)

“Remember now your creator in the days of your youth… Fear God and keep His commandments, for this is man’s all. For God will bring every work into judgment, including every secret thing, whether good or evil.”


 Isaiah (Isaiah 65: 17-23)
“Behold I will create new heavens and a new earth… Be glad and rejoice forever in what I will create… The voice of weeping shall no longer be heard in her… They shall build houses and inhabit them. They shall plant vineyards and eat their fruit… My elect shall long enjoy the work of their hands… They shall not labor in vain.”
Paul (Romans 8:19-25)

“For the earnest expectation of the creation eagerly waits for the revealing of the sons of God. For the creation was subjected to futility, not willingly… For we know what the whole creation groans and labors with birth pangs until now… But if we hope for what we do not see, we eagerly wait for it with perseverance.”


 John (Revelation 22:1-5)

“And he showed me a pure river of the water of life… And in the middle of the street… was the river of life which bore twelve fruits, each tree yielding its fruit every month… And there shall be no more curse… And they shall reign forever.”


 The promise of God’s original design and purpose will not die under the terrible load of sin, rebellion and condemnation. We can have hope because Christ has dies for us, Christ has risen, and we shall enter the new heavens to be with God forever!
